Port Moresby [Papua New Guinea], May 22 (ANI): Prime Minister Narendra Modi, who’s in Papua New Guinea, held talks with Governor General of Papua New Guinea Bob Dadae on the historic Government House on Monday in Port Moresby, the Ministry of External Affairs stated.
As the 2 sides held talks, additionally they underlined the importance of India, Papua New Guinea ties and improvement partnership between the 2 international locations.
Taking to Twitter, the official spokesperson of the Ministry of External Affairs, Arindam Bagchi wrote, “PM @narendramodi starts off the day in Papua New Guinea with a warm conversation with Governor-General Sir Bob Dadae at the historic Government House. Underlined the significance of – ties and development partnership between the two countries.”Following his assembly with the PNG Governor-General, PM Modi arrived on the iconic APEC House positioned on the shores of Ela Beach in Port Moresby, the place he was welcomed by the NPG Prime Minister James Marape.
The two leaders are slated to carry a bilateral later there. The two leaders can even co-host the FIPIC III Summit, fostering regional cooperation.
“PM @narendramodi arrives at the iconic APEC House located on the shores of Ela Beach in Port Moresby. Warmly welcomed by PM James Marape. The two leaders will co-host the FIPIC III Summit, fostering regional cooperation,” the MEA Spokesperson tweeted.
As Prime Minister Narendra Modi arrived in Papua New Guinea (PNG) on Sunday, a uncommon second was seen on the Port Moresby airport the place PNG Prime Minister James Marape touched his ft and sought his blessings.
PM Modi arrived within the Indo-Pacific nation on the second leg of his three-country go to.
Upon PM Modi’s arrival, the Indian nationwide anthem was performed and the 2 prime ministers stood nonetheless in respect. PM Modi was additionally accorded a guard of honour on his arrival.
This is PM Modi’s first tour to PNG, in addition to the first-ever go to by any Indian Prime Minister to the Indo-Pacific nation. Usually, Papua New Guinea does not give a ceremonial welcome to any chief coming after sundown. But the nation made a particular exception for PM Modi, and a totally studded ceremonial welcome was given to him.
A standard folks dance efficiency was additionally staged exterior the airport to welcome PM Modi to PNG.
During his Papua New Guinea go to, PM Modi is ready to co-chair the third Summit of the Forum for India-Pacific Islands Cooperation (FIPIC III Summit).
The FIPIC Summit will see participation from leaders of 14 international locations. Normally all of them hardly ever converge collectively on account of connectivity and different points. FIPIC was launched throughout PM Modi’s go to to Fiji in 2014.
After his go to to Papua New Guinea, PM Modi will journey to Sydney on the invitation of Australian Prime Minister Anthony Albanese.
On Sunday, PM Modi wrapped up his fruitful go to to Japan and departed for Papua New Guinea.
The Prime Minister is on a six-day go to to a few international locations — Japan, Papua New Guinea and Australia from May 19 to 24. (ANI)
